Output 5aeb5c8426ea5d84e62361a05f2c5d18810c8fa013c65fc89feab73118d9b935:0

value
255668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ddb1c34c52044c9361b26e6c1776b61098af5782 OP_EQUAL
address
3MuED7ujHNhGrJ5eek1LDXyqf9net8783q
transaction
5aeb5c8426ea5d84e62361a05f2c5d18810c8fa013c65fc89feab73118d9b935